A front page is the initial or most prominent page of a publication or website. In traditional print media, the front page is the first page of a newspaper or magazine and serves as the primary entry point for readers. In digital contexts, the front page or homepage is the main landing page of a website and acts as a gateway to other sections, articles, or products.
